Virginia Guard Takes Holistic Approach to Health, Readiness
May 10, 2024
The Virginia National Guard has a new Integrated Primary Prevention Workforce of specialists to help maintain the force’s readiness and health. The team includes general prevention specialists and members focused on preventing workplace, sexual and family violence and abuse, harassment and self-directed harm.

139th Airlift Wing Tested in Large-scale Readiness Exercise
June 15, 2023
Airmen from the 139th Airlift Wing, Missouri Air National Guard, respond to a simulated attack as a post-attack reconnaissance (PAR) team at Rosecrans Air National Guard Base, St. Joseph, Missouri, June 10, 2023. The wing conducted a large-scale readiness exercise that tested the wing’s ability to execute the mission in a contested integrated environment.

WVNG medical unit ensures Soldier readiness, COVID response
June 10, 2021
Members of the West Virginia National Guard helped conduct a COVID-19 vaccination clinic at the Toyota Motor Manufacturing plant in Buffalo, West Virginia, March 26, 2021. More than 200 employees were vaccinated, demonstrating a whole of government public-private partnership that has helped West Virginia become a nationally recognized leader in COVID-19 vaccine administration.
